    Default 'Fest Prep Trail Day this Sunday 6/19 @ 9am

    Prelude - The trails are open! <---- so much for that! friggin rain!



    With everyone's hard work whackin weeds, I think that gave the trails a little "breathing room" and they're drying out quicker than they had in the last few weeks. The humidity has been down too, so I'm sure that contributed...but I digress...

    Here's what we gotta do:

    1. clear downed trees - the winds from the storms of the past few days have knocked down some ol' leaners...need to get out and get them off the trail. maybe we can make some cool features with the logs we cut up...?

    2. clear arm grabbers and face slappers. it's getting a bit sloppy...who wants to have a face slapper scratch up their new riding glasses?!

    3. touch up the weeds here and there. make it look nice for our Fester friends!

    4. minor dirt work. depending on available man-power, there are some spots that could use some de-berming and re-working. nothing major, just a lil TLC.

    bring: loppers, chainsaws, flat shovels, weed trimmers (I'll have the 2 FORC just bought), and any other tools you think could help. also, you'll definitely want pants - I wore shorts last week 'cause it was 95 friggin degrees and now my legs are covered with the ivy. I wish I would've sacrificed an afternoon's comfort to be ivy-free. UGH.

    must brings: beverages of choice (read - beer) and a munchie or two.
